Brief Summary
|
Urinary tract infections are common infections that happens when bacteria often from skin or rectum,enter urethra and infect the urinary tract. The infections can affect several parts like urethra ,kidney, ureters, bladder.It may manifest as acute or recurrent uncomplicated cystitis,acute uncomplicated pyelonephritis or asymptomatic bacteriuria . |
